The top-up MSc in Occupational Health and Safety Management is designed for individuals who already hold a relevant postgraduate qualification in health and safety and wish to further enhance their knowledge and skills in this area. This program offers advanced training in risk assessment, hazard management, and occupational health legislation.
| Module | Credits |
|---|---|
| Advanced Risk Assessment | 20 |
| Occupational Health and Safety Law | 20 |
| Research Methods | 20 |
| Dissertation | 60 |
